Bitcoin's Historical October Performance: From 'Uptober' to a Rare Decline

For years, October has been a historically strong month for Bitcoin, earning the nickname 'Uptober' due to its consistent upward price trends. However, October 2025 marked a significant departure from this pattern, as Bitcoin experienced its first October loss since 2018. The cryptocurrency closed the month with a 4-5% decline, making it the worst October performance since 2014. This unexpected downturn has left investors and analysts questioning the factors behind the shift and its implications for the broader cryptocurrency market.

Key Factors Behind Bitcoin's October Decline

Macroeconomic Pressures: Tariffs and Monetary Policy

Macroeconomic developments played a pivotal role in Bitcoin's October losses. The announcement of a 100% tariff on Chinese imports by the U.S. administration sent shockwaves through global markets, including the cryptocurrency sector. This was compounded by threats to restrict critical software exports, further heightening uncertainty.

Adding to the pressure, the Federal Reserve delayed further interest rate cuts, which dampened market sentiment. The situation was exacerbated by a government shutdown that halted the release of key economic data, creating a challenging environment for risk assets like Bitcoin.

Record-Breaking Crypto Liquidation Event

October 2025 witnessed the largest crypto liquidation event in history, which significantly impacted Bitcoin's price. Leveraged positions were wiped out, leading to heightened market volatility. This event underscored the risks associated with high leverage in the cryptocurrency market and its potential to amplify price swings, leaving many traders and investors reeling.

Flash Crash: Bitcoin's Dramatic Price Swings

Bitcoin's price volatility was on full display in October. The cryptocurrency reached an all-time high of $126,000 in early trading before plummeting to as low as $104,782.88 during a flash crash on October 10-11. This dramatic price movement highlighted the ongoing volatility in the cryptocurrency market and the influence of external factors on Bitcoin's valuation.

Bitcoin's Resilience: Year-to-Date Performance and Institutional Interest

Despite the October setback, Bitcoin remains up over 16% year-to-date. This resilience can be attributed to growing institutional interest and pro-crypto policies from the U.S. administration. Institutional investors continue to view Bitcoin as a hedge against inflation and a store of value, which has helped support its long-term growth.

Security Improvements in the Cryptocurrency Market

Amid the market turbulence, October 2025 also brought positive developments in the form of improved security across the cryptocurrency sector. Losses from hacks and exploits dropped by an impressive 85.7% compared to September. However, notable security incidents still occurred, including breaches at Garden Finance, Typus Finance, and Abracadabra, which collectively accounted for $16.2 million in losses. These developments highlight the ongoing efforts to enhance the security and reliability of blockchain networks.
